Senior Associate, Accounting Analyst

Rowan Digital Infrastructure

Senior Accounting Analyst at Rowan Digital Infrastructure supporting budgeting and forecasting for data centers. Collaborating on financial reporting, insights, and strategic decision-making.

Posted 4/14/2026full-timeDenver • Colorado • 🇺🇸 United StatesSenior💰 $110,000 - $135,000 per yearWebsite

About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Build and manage detailed budgets and forecasts for operational, SG&A, and capital project spend, applying GAAP principles to ensure alignment with internal reporting requirements
  • Collaborate closely with Human Resources to develop and model compensation and benefits, including tracking and forecasting of long-term incentive plans
  • Prepare investment memoranda and presentations for senior management and private equity investors
  • Contribute to the preparation of investor reports, financial packages, and ad hoc reporting needs
  • Support the monthly close process, including review of journal entries, account reconciliations, and variance analysis
  • Analyze monthly, quarterly, and annual financial statements in accordance with U.S. GAAP and ASC guidelines
  • Monitor developments in accounting guidance relevant to infrastructure and real estate investment
  • Be flexible and willing to support a wide range of responsibilities across accounting, finance and treasury as business needs evolve

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• Bachelor's degree in Finance, Accounting, or a related field
  • 2-5 years of relevant experience demonstrating a track record of distinction and leadership among your peers
  • Mastery of MS Office
  • Exposure to real estate investments
  • Experience building budget and forecasts
  • Strong understanding of U.S. GAAP and ASC standards
  • Experience applying accounting concepts in budgeting, forecasting, and operational support
  • Strong analytical mind, problem-solving skills, quantitative/qualitative skillset, and modeling and presentation skills
  • Exposure to real estate, infrastructure, or capital-intensive industries a plus
  • Be responsive. Stay committed. Work with integrity
